                                Just sharing diagnosis results:


                                Don,

                                I regret to inform you that there is quite a bit of hidden damage in your engine that we were not able to see prior to removing the cylinder head. The head will need to be replaced as the one you have is not usable. I think it would be best if you drop by the shop so we can show you what has happened and discuss your options.

                                Bottom-end is likely good, but it would be a good idea to take off the pan and clean it out as there will be some debris that has made it down. The walls look good and the pistons seem to have survived but the rods should be inspected considering how much damage there is in the head. The intake cam has twisted, timing adjuster pin sheared off in the exhaust cam, cam timing chain has been stressed and will need replacing as well as the tensioner. The lifter bores are oval shaped because of the force that was put on the lifters when the rockers exploded, that alone is enough to condemn the head.
